A. Tourism Progress

  • In May 2022, the number of international visitor arrivals to Indonesia at the main entry gates was 212.33 thousand, increased by 1,382.45 percent compared with May 2021. At the same time, international visitor arrivals in May 2022 increased by 91.19 percent compared with the previous month.
  • From January to May 2022, the number of international visitor arrivals to Indonesia at the main entry gates was 397.77 thousand, which dramatically increased by 616.40 percent over the same period in 2021.
  • The room occupancy rate of classified hotels in May 2022 was 49.85 percent, increased 17.88 percentage points from May 2021. Similarly, the room occupancy rate in May 2022 increased by 15.62 percentage points compared with April 2022. Meanwhile, the room occupancy rate of non-classified hotels in May 2022 was 24.75 percent, increased a 6.69 of percentage points from May 2021 and 7.35 percentage points from April 2022.

B. Growth of National Transport

  • The number of domestic air transport passengers departing in May 2022 was 5.3 million people and increased by 40.41 percent compared to April 2022. The number of international air transport passengers increased by 61.56 percent to 472.9 thousand people. During January–May 2022, the number of domestic air transport passengers was 19.8 million people and increased by 63.13 percent. The number of international air transport passengers was 1.1 million people and increased by 436.55 percent compared to the same period in 2021.
  • The number of domestic sea transport passengers departing in May 2022 was recorded at 1.7 million people, increasing by 27.28 percent compared to April 2022. The amount of freight transported by domestic sea transport decreased by 5.44 percent, turning into 25.0 million tons. During January–May 2022, the number of domestic sea transport passengers reached 6.9 million people and increased by 8.43 percent compared to the same period in 2021. Meanwhile, the amount of freight increased by 0.12 percent, reaching 129.5 million tons.
  • The number of railway passengers departing in May 2022 was 23.4 million people, which increased by 19.26 percent when compared to April 2022. On the contrary, freight transported by train decreased 7.79 percent to 4.8 million tons. The number of passengers reached 93.3 million people during January–May 2022, increased by 38.43 percent when compared to the same period in 2021.
